Muhoozi Ordered To Stay Away From Twitter By President Museveni

The Commander in Chief of the armed forces, President Yoweri Museveni has ordered his son, Muhoozi Kainerugaba to stay off twitter.

In an exclusive interview, Museveni revealed that he held some talks with his son about the recent tweets. Apparently, the president ordered Gen. Muhoozi to avoid involvement in partisan issues in Uganda or other countries.

“If he was tweeting on sports — things which are not controversial — that would not be a problem; but to talk about other countries or even the partisan politics of Uganda, that he must not do,” an unequivocal Museveni stated.

The new general needs to be careful about what he tweets according to his dad.

President Museveni however denied favoring his son in the face of a controversy that almost insinuated a war between Uganda and Kenya.

He recalled a part of his apology to Kenya where he said his son has done so much for the country. Therefore, the president said that this single mistake should not be held against him.

On a note of relief, these reports come as the activity on Gen. Muhoozi’s timeline has majorly reduced over the past few days.

In the last two days, Muhoozi had only tweeted about a planned visit to what he described as his true motherland – Tanzania. And then an apology to Ruto yesterday.

Background; Early in October, Muhoozi sent out a couple of provocative tweets. One of which suggested a unification of Kenya and Uganda. The other, he offered to marry Italy’s next leader.

Muhoozi asked his more than 600,000 Twitter followers how many cows should be offered as bride price for Giorgia Meloni. Giorgia is the right-wing politician expected to be named Italy’s Prime Minister this month.
